Interest-Rate Risk
The possibility of incurring losses in investments as a result of variations in interest rates, especially impacting fixed-income securities.
Coupon
The interest rate paid by a bond, usually expressed as a percentage of the bond's face value.
Cash Flow Matching
A form of immunization, matching cash flows from a bond portfolio with those of an obligation.
Immunization
A strategy in fixed income investing that aims to make a portfolio's duration and interest rate risk match its liability obligations.
